In 2011, we embarked on our first short-term mission to the Dominican Republic with a team more than 15 missionaries.   Although none of the group had any significant training, the spirit of the Lord led us to rescue more than 15 children in less than three weeks!

Over the years, we have continued rescue operations in the Dominican Republic.  A more typical rescue these days involves experienced operations teams adept at performing covert operations.  There may be weeks or months of surveillance involved when children are being held captive in a brothel.  The cost to rescue in such a case can be as much as $2,500 per child.  Teams must identify children being trafficked and build cases against traffickers in such a way that authorities can take action.  Please pray for this work.  The Spirit is clearly moving to rescue the children being victimized by sexual exploitation and to stop these predators!
